Description Aleš Mareček 2012-01-15 21:58:03 UTC
Description of problem:
/usr/bin/rlm_dbm_parser script from package freeradius2-utils has manual pages in /usr/share/man/man8/rlm_dbm_parse.8.gz and not in /usr/share/man/man8/rlm_dbm_parser.8.gz that means there is typo error and it will fail if you try to open man pages for script rlm_dbm_parser.

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
freeradius2-2.1.12-3.el5
freeradius2-utils-2.1.12-3.el5


How reproducible:
Always

Steps to Reproduce:
1. man rlm_dbm_parser
  
Actual results:
No manual entry for rlm_dbm_parser

Expected results:
Man pages works for script name.

Additional info:
Workaround: man rlm_dbm_parse
